D3.js Data Visualization | ZetonTech

D3.js Data Visualization Transform your data into interactive, dynamic visualizations with the power of D3.js

D3.js Visualization Services

We create powerful, interactive data visualizations that reveal insights and tell compelling stories

Network & Graph Visualizations

Interactive network diagrams that show relationships between entities in your data.

  • Force-directed graphs
  • Hierarchical node-link diagrams
  • Social network analysis
  • Dependency graphs

Interactive Charts

Dynamic, data-driven charts that respond to user interaction.

  • Bar, line, and pie charts
  • Scatter plots and bubble charts
  • Treemaps and sunburst diagrams
  • Sankey and chord diagrams

D3.js Network Visualization Example

Interactive force-directed graph showing relationships

Our D3.js Development Process

A structured approach to creating effective data visualizations

Data Analysis

We begin by understanding your data structure, relationships, and the story you want to tell.

  • Data structure assessment
  • Key metrics identification
  • Relationship mapping

Visualization Design

Selecting the right visualization type and designing an intuitive interface.

  • Chart type selection
  • Color scheme design
  • Interaction patterns

D3 Development

Implementing the visualization using D3.js best practices.

  • Data binding
  • SVG rendering
  • Animation and transitions

Interaction Design

Adding user interactions to explore the data.

  • Tooltips and details-on-demand
  • Zooming and panning
  • Filtering and searching

Performance Optimization

Ensuring smooth performance even with large datasets.

  • Data sampling techniques
  • Canvas rendering for large datasets
  • Web workers for computation

Integration

Embedding the visualization in your application.

  • API integration
  • Responsive design
  • Cross-browser testing